We are looking for an Associate Product Operations Manager to join our global IP Operations team, Noida. This is an exciting opportunity to work on Clarivate’s IP Connected Ecosystems products, including the IP Collaboration Hub (IPCH), Docket, and related platforms. You will play a key role in ensuring high-quality operations across IP Filing & Prosecution, IP Billing/Invoice Management, and Docket support. Our team thrives on innovation, collaboration, and accuracy, and we are eager to connect with professionals who are passionate about intellectual property management.

What will you be doing in this role?

  • Oversee daily operations for IPCH and Docket platforms, ensuring accuracy and compliance
  • Manage intellectual property filing & prosecution workflows, billing operations, and docketing
  • Coordinate with global teams, clients, and agents to maintain updated IP Management Systems (IPMS)
  • Deliver product demos and training sessions for onboarding clients and agents
  • Handle agent onboarding into IPCH Billing tool, including demos, training, configuration, and legal coordination
  • Manage prosecution grids, upload fees into Fee Manager, and troubleshoot Oracle upload issues
  • Respond to queries and discrepancies across billing, docketing, and IPMS operations
  • Prepare and maintain process documentation on Clarivate’s Wiki page
  • Explore new tools and methodologies to enhance innovation and efficiency
  • Stay updated on IP market trends and competitor insights

About the Team

The position is for Associate Product Operations Manager in Patent Product Team. This team is responsible for product operations support to ensure smooth delivery of the product.

The team consist of Associate Product Operations Manager, Business Analyst, Product Managers & Manager

Internal stakeholders – Other teams within patent products and admin support

External Stakeholders – Customers and Agents

What you need to know about the Chennai Tech Scene

To locals, it's no secret that South India is leading the charge in big data infrastructure. While the environmental impact of data centers has long been a concern, emerging hubs like Chennai are favored by companies seeking ready access to renewable energy resources, which provide more sustainable and cost-effective solutions. As a result, Chennai, along with neighboring Bengaluru and Hyderabad, is poised for significant growth, with a projected 65 percent increase in data center capacity over the next decade.
